How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West New York?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West New York Studio Apartments | $3,731 | $1,550 | $10,000+ |
| West New York 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,206 | $1,450 | $10,000+ |
| West New York 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,070 | $1,850 | $10,000+ |
West New York 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,300 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
| West New York 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,915 | $3,500 | $10,000+ |
| West New York 5 Bedroom Apartments | $8,245 | $3,600 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om West New York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in West New York with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in West New York is at Park Avenue Skyline listed at $2,300.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om West New York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in West New York is $5,300.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om West New York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in West New York is a 1,600 square feet unit starting from $6,520 at The Duchess.
What is the average size for West New York 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in West New York is currently 1,872 sq ft.
